Output 588b648731ad803928c848ab67cccb66eee131f6c41d900d476dea0876b2b520:0

value
27580876
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 247a6080de08abf55795982dfa14d6ac63016fb2 OP_EQUALVERIFY OP_CHECKSIG
address
14KsvonM9CNZARj9hmTy89UfEBp3BJox78
transaction
588b648731ad803928c848ab67cccb66eee131f6c41d900d476dea0876b2b520
spent
true